Presidential Inaugural Conference

The Presidential Inaugural Conference is a nonpartisan educational event held in Washington, D.C. every four years for Middle School, High School and College students in celebration and in recognition of the Inauguration of the President and Vice President of the United States.

In January 2013, three separate five-day conferences incorporated a variety of exclusive events and activities for attending Inaugural Scholars, including opening night receptions, special presentations from remarkable Keynote Speakers and explorations of the presidential campaigns, the electoral process and the presidency.

Special activities were planned around the public swearing-in ceremony of the President and Vice President as well as the inaugural parade. The three conferences culminated with exciting Gala Inaugural Celebrations exclusively for Inaugural Scholars to commemorate and celebrate their inaugural experience.
